"Originally published in paperback by Walkter Books Ltd., London in 2021."--Title page verso.
On the run from her latest bank robbery, Scarlett McCain comes to the rescue of Albert Browne, the sole survivor of a horrific accident, and soon learns he may be the most dangerous threat of all.
